Weekly Reflections - March 2009

The image of the week caught my attention very early in the morning as I was driving to Jacksonville. I couldn't resist what God placed before my eyes, I had to stop for a moment to capture this wonderful image of God's love. Reminds me of what was said in Genesis-"Let man have dominion over the fish of the sea, the birds of the air, and the cattle, and over all the wild animals and the creatures that crawl on the ground."

As our economic crisis continues and as I hear from many about their discouragements that things will get worse before it gets better this year. Let me just say that the family and I share the same hardship and sometimes the frustration. But as Christians and followers of God, let's not get sidetracked for God promised different. This is the time more than ever to stand firm and to have the never ending faith in God that will withstand all adversities and trials life has to offer. This is the time when we must recognize that God's intention from the time He created us was to give us life full of hope and abundance.

God is such a giving God that He gave us dominion over all things. With Jesus death on the cross we are also given the Holy Spirit to give us life if we can only have faith placing God in the center of our lives and our worries aside. This is the time more than ever to trust and to have faith even if it's difficult sometimes. His promise is that He will never leave us nor forsake us if we place Him first.

The Lord will always lead you. He will satisfy your needs in dry lands and give strength to your bones. You will be like a garden that has much water, like a spring that never runs dry.
Isaiah 58:11

Yes, you will be like a garden that has much water, and like a spring that never runs dry when we place our trust in Christ, no matter what. He is the way the truth and the light who has dominion over all of our sorrows and worries. "Stand tall and know" that every new sunrise brings with it a new day full of hope...never forget that.

May the good Lord grant you peace and love as you face another week. I pray that the Holy Spirit will touch you and give you the wisdom and the knowledge to understand God's will in your life.
